The top reasons romance scammers gave for needing money included fake emergencies (32 per cent), travel costs such as flights and visas (26 per cent), and medical bills and expenses (26 per cent). — This cybersecurity statistic was published by Barclays in April 2025. It covers topics including Romance scam, UK. The original data appears in Barclays Scams Bulletin: Romance scam reports rise 20 per cent as online dating hits 30-year anniversary.
